I must reply to A.K Roberts' letter of 25 Nov. in which he wrote that we have chlorine in water so why worry about the fluoride chemical being added. There is an important difference.

Chlorine is added to kill bacteria to make water safe to drink - whereas fluoride is added to bring about changes in the human BODY.

This sets a dangerous precedent in giving the power to mass medicate healthy people to change their bodies.

Also, chlorine evaporates off if you boil the water or leave it to stand in a jug.

But you cannot boil away the fluoride in water. If you boil fluoridated water the fluoride just becomes more concentrated.

The amount of fluoride added artificially to tap water is around ten times higher than that which sometimes occurs naturally in some UK water.

This is one reason why more harmful effects are caused by artificial fluoridation schemes. However, in certain places such as the Punjab & Hyderabad in India, which have a high natural fluoride content there are photos of badly crippled people with deformed limbs from natural fluoride overdose. (Lancet, 1973 ii, 877) A. Wills, Middx
